3.Managing Risks, Growing Small Businesses Steady.

When small and medium-sized enterprises are looking to buy a 300-meter used truck-mounted drilling rig, they need to pay attention to the following points.
Check the Wear and Tear:
Don't just kick the tires. Really dig into its history. Look for wear and tear, and see what repairs it's had. That'll tell you a lot about how well it's been taken care of.
Give It a Test Drive:
Don't just take their word for it. Fire it up and see how it runs. Make sure all the parts are working like they should.

Find a Seller You Can Trust
Go with a Pro:
You want someone who knows their stuff, not some fly-by-night operation. Look for a seller with a good reputation and the right credentials.
See If They Can Fix It:
Make sure they can help you out if something breaks down. And check if they've got a good supply of spare parts.

Get the Right Rig for You
Match the Rig to the Job:
Don't just buy the first rig you see. Think about how deep you need to drill, what kind of ground you'll be working in, and where you'll be using it.
Do the Math:
Factor in how much it'll cost to haul the rig around and keep it running. You want something that's gonna save you money in the long run.
